Why Transitions Disrupt Your Health so Quickly
Big schedule changes seem simple on paper. In real life, they touch almost everything. A new school year, a different shift at work, or stepping into a caregiving role can quietly change:
- When you go to sleep and wake up
- What and when you eat
- How often you move your body
- How you handle stress during the day
Once these basics shift, your stress hormones can start firing at the wrong times. Long days, late nights, and constant to-do lists can leave you tired but wired. That is when many people notice:
- Strong cravings for sugar or salty snacks
- More emotional eating in the evening
- Mood swings or snapping at people you care about
- Trouble focusing or staying patient
Trying to “power through” these changes with willpower alone usually does not last. Willpower works for short bursts, but life transitions are not short. Without a real plan, most people slip back into old patterns within a few weeks, then feel discouraged and stuck.
Having a clear, expert-guided plan during change can make a big difference. Instead of waiting until your clothes fit differently, your sleep is a mess, or your mood feels out of control, you get ahead of the curve. That is where online health coaching for lifestyle changes works well: it gives structure, support, and a calm voice when everything else feels in motion.
When Online Health Coaching Makes the Biggest Impact
In a telehealth setting, online health coaching is more than a pep talk. It often includes:
- Physician-led health assessments
- Simple, realistic action steps for your actual schedule
- Regular virtual check-ins to review what is working
- Ongoing accountability and education
Certain life transitions are especially good times to lean on this kind of support:
- New semester or school year, with new bus times, practices, and homework loads
- Starting or switching jobs, including remote or shift work
- Postpartum and parenting changes, from newborn nights to teen stress
- Perimenopause and menopause, when hormones are naturally changing
- Recovery after an illness or health scare
Telehealth removes a lot of friction. There is no commute in the Arizona heat, no crowded waiting room, and no need to block half your day for a 20-minute visit. You can meet on a lunch break, during a baby nap, or between classes. For people living in rural parts of Arizona or those with limited mobility, online visits can make steady care more realistic.
The real strength is when medical care and coaching sit together. You can have one team help with labs, prescriptions when needed, and symptom check-ins, while also helping you build habits around sleep, movement, food, and stress. It becomes one connected plan, not a puzzle you are trying to solve alone.
Life Moments When Arizona Telehealth Services Fit Best
Some seasons hit harder than others. Here are a few times when a telehealth approach can match real life especially well.
Back-to-school and fall reset often bring new demands for teachers, parents, and students. Late bedtimes from summer, plus early alarms for school, can throw off your energy and mood. Virtual visits can help you:
- Reset sleep routines in a realistic way
- Keep meals steady, even during busy evenings
- Get support for anxiety before holiday stress piles on
Career and caregiving shifts bring their own pressure. A promotion, changing shifts, retirement, or caring for aging parents can all change how and when you care for yourself. Physician-led online care can help you watch for weight changes, stress overload, and burnout while avoiding extra drives to an office.
Hormone and midlife changes, including perimenopause, menopause, low testosterone, or thyroid concerns, can leave you feeling unlike yourself. With telehealth, it is possible to review symptoms, order labs when appropriate, adjust medications as needed, and look at lifestyle factors, all from home.
Emotional and mental health turning points like a breakup, grief, a move, or an empty nest can also ripple through your physical health. When your mind is tired, your habits often fall apart. Timely virtual support for anxiety, low mood, and coping skills can help lower the risk of longer-term struggles.
